New homes allow you to incorporate the latest trends, technology, and sustainable materials. Features like smart home systems, energy-efficient windows, and modern layouts are standard in new construction homes Seattle.
Unlike older homes, new constructions require minimal repairs. Plumbing, electrical, and HVAC systems are all brand new, reducing unexpected expenses.
Most builders offer warranties, ensuring that any issues are addressed during the initial years of occupancy.
Buying a new build home WA often increases property value over time, particularly in growing areas like Seattle.

Construction is the most visible stage of your new construction homes Seattle journey.
The construction team prepares the land, levels the site, and installs the foundation. Proper site preparation ensures a stable structure and long-term durability.
Framing defines the home's shape. Walls, floors, and roofs are built during this stage. Accurate framing is crucial for structural integrity.
Electrical, plumbing, and HVAC installations happen next. These systems are inspected to meet Seattle's building codes.
